Types of Industrial Roofing Systems
Business owners can select the best system for their location by being aware of their possibilities.
- Metal Roofing Systems
Due to their strength along with longevity, metal sheets are frequently employed in commercial contexts. They can withstand severe weather conditions, corrosion, and fire. For an affordable and durable alternative, many companies choose metal sheet industrial roofing contractors UK.
Metal roofing also helps in energy efficiency when coupled with proper insulation, and in regulating the temperatures of the interiors.
- Flat and Membrane Roofing
In warehouses and distribution centers, flat-roof systems e.g. EPDM and single-ply membranes are ideal. Such technologies are highly waterproof, flexible and light.
Selecting commercial flat industrial roofing solutions guarantees a smooth finish that avoids structural strain and water pooling.
- Roof Refurbishment and Overcladding
A complete replacement might not be required in some circumstances. Installing a new layer over the current roof to improve insulation and weather resistance is known as overcladding. This method improves performance while minimising disturbance.

FAQs
1. How long does an industrial roof typically last?
Industrial roofs can endure anywhere from 20 to 40 years, depending on the materials along with upkeep.
2. What is the best roofing material for warehouses?
The durability and weather resistance of single-ply as well as metal membrane systems make them desirable.
3. Can industrial roofing be installed without disrupting business operations?
Indeed, skilled contractors meticulously plan their work schedules to minimise downtime.
4. How often should industrial roofs be inspected?
In addition to examinations following extreme weather, annual inspections are advised.
5. Is roof refurbishment more cost-effective than replacement?
Overcladding or renovation can often prolong roof life at a lesser cost than complete replacement.
